Lung Cancer Surgery Market size was valued at USD 6.12 Billion in 2024 and is poised to grow from USD 6.37 Billion in 2025 to USD 8.79 Billion by 2033, growing at a CAGR of 4.1% during the forecast period (2026-2033).
The Lung Cancer Surgery market is a vital and dynamic sector within healthcare, driven by the high prevalence and mortality associated with lung cancer globally. Innovative surgical techniques, such as minimally invasive approaches including video-assisted thoracic surgery (VATS) and robotic-assisted procedures, are increasingly adopted, enhancing patient outcomes through reduced pain and quicker recovery times. Factors propelling market growth include the rising incidence of lung cancer, heightened awareness surrounding early detection, and advancements in surgical technologies. Ongoing research aims to refine surgical outcomes and explore novel methods, while challenges like high costs and limited access to sophisticated procedures persist. Overall, collaboration among major industry players aims to improve surgical practices, ensuring more patients receive effective interventions and a better quality of life in lung cancer treatment.

Lung Cancer Surgery Market Segments Analysis
Global Lung Cancer Surgery Market is segmented by Device Type, Type, End-User and Region. Based on Device Type, the market is segmented into Surgical instruments, Monitoring & Visualizing Systems, Endosurgical Equipment. Based on Type, the market is segmented into Thoracotomy, Minimally Invasive Surgeries. Based on End-User, the market is segmented into Hospitals, Ambulatory Surgery Centres. Based on Region, the market is segmented into North America, Europe, Asia Pacific, Latin America and Middle East & Africa.

Restraints in the Lung Cancer Surgery Market
The lung cancer surgery market faces several challenges that may hinder its growth. One significant constraint is the high expense associated with the surgical procedures, which can restrict access for many patients. Additionally, certain countries encounter technical limitations that further impede market development. The lengthy process required for international certifications and qualifications can also slow down advancements in the field. Moreover, fierce competition within the medical technology sector adds another layer of complexity, as companies strive to stand out amidst a myriad of options, ultimately affecting the market's overall expansion potential.
